Frequently asked questions
Is St. Mary's hard to get into?

Admission to St. Mary's is moderately competitive. For the 2025 application cycle, the St. Mary's acceptance rate was 25.98%.

What LSAT score do I need for St. Mary's?

To be a competitive applicant at St. Mary's, you should aim for an LSAT score around the median of 153 and a GPA of 3.49. The middle 50% of accepted students scored between 151 and 156 on the LSAT.

How much does St. Mary's cost?

For the 2025 academic year, St. Mary's tuition is $43,602 for full-time students. When factoring in the cost of living and additional fees, the total estimated cost of attendance is $66,756 per year.

Is St. Mary's a good law school?

Whether St. Mary's is the right fit depends heavily on your specific career goals and target job market. It is currently ranked as 148 by U.S. News. Prospective students should closely review the school's recent employment outcomes and bar passage rates before applying.
